How to calculate the coal to us premium gasoline ratio
Coal to US Premium Gasoline ratio = Coal price per Metric Ton ÷ US Premium Gasoline price per Gallon
The two legs use different units, so the result is a rate — Gallons of us premium gasoline per Metric Ton of coal — rather than a plain count.
Worked example, live prices: $131.50 ÷ $5.02 = 26.20. The inverse is 0.03817.
